Responsibilities
The Practice Manager I is responsible for managing the daily administrative and technical support sections of a medical clinic in accordance with established policies, procedures and standards. Anticipate and plan for future changes. Make recommendations to improve customer service as appropriate. May support 1 - 5 providers at any given time.
1. Manage clinic staff on day-to-day operations.
2. Coordinate clinic operations and activities to ensure efficiency and quality service is delivered within all sections of the clinic; ensuring compliance with regulations and standards.
3. Responsible for employee performance management by completing performance appraisals and setting individual goals as outlined in policies and procedures.
4. Effectively lead and develop a team of employees including hiring, training and development, salary recommendations, etc.
5. Prepare, recommend, and monitor clinic budget, goals, and objectives taking into consideration input from clinic staff.
6. Participate in the planning and development of policies and procedures, as well as clinic-specific procedures and programs.
7. Work with Regional Director to develop and implement performance goals and objectives.
8. Assist Regional Director with implementation and development of long-range plans.
9. Monitor payroll system to control time management.
10. Ensure and maintain environment to comply with regulatory, licensure, compliance and accreditation requirements.
11. Serve as the first point of contact for patient and external customer complaints. Reconcile and investigate all complaints relating to practice operations.
12. Act as the liaison between the practice and Central Billing Office.
13. Perform other duties as assigned.
